Safe and Fuel Efficient Driving (SAFED) standard
A new Safe and Fuel Efficient Driving (SAFED) standard has been developed and is aimed at improving the safe and fuel efficient driving techniques of heavy goods vehicle (HGV) drivers.

SAFED training programme
The SAFED training programme has been developed specifically to enable both vehicle operators and training providers to implement driver training and development for existing HGV drivers within the road freight industry.

Driver Training consists of a one full day off-the-job training course.

The training course includes practical assessments and theory papers and is based around the following themes:

  • accident prevention and reduction
  • fuel efficient driving

A SAFED Qualified Instructor will assess drivers performance both before and after the training. Driving sessions will be used to put safe and fuel efficient driving techniques into practice. Drivers who reach the SAFED standard will receive a certificate of achievement, an ID card and a SAFED hi-visability vest.
